About LINK Mobility Group Holding

https://linkmobility.com/

LINK Mobility Group Holding is a Communications Platform as a Service (CPaaS) provider that enables enterprises to manage and automate multichannel mobile communications. The platform supports a wide range of channels, including SMS, RCS, WhatsApp, email, and voice. It offers a comprehensive suite of solutions for various business needs, such as marketing campaigns, transactional alerts, secure authentication (OTP/2FA), billing and payments, and conversational messaging. Businesses can integrate these capabilities through APIs and utilize tools for bulk messaging, automation, customer segmentation, and analytics. The services are designed for sectors requiring real-time customer engagement, such as retail, logistics, finance, and technology.
